Understanding Hreflang: The Foundation of Multilingual SEO

Did you know that ignoring hreflang attributes could mean search engines show the wrong language version of your website to users? It's a common SEO mistake that can easily be avoided.

Hreflang attributes are HTML tags that tell search engines which language and geographical region a specific webpage targets. Think of them as signposts for search engines, guiding users to the right version of a page.

  • Hreflang helps avoid duplicate content issues on multilingual websites. Without it, search engines might see different language versions as identical, hurting your rankings. This happens because search engines can't easily distinguish between pages that have the same content but are intended for different audiences. Hreflang provides that crucial signal, letting them know these are distinct, targeted versions, not duplicates.
  • They ensure users see the correct language version based on their location and language preferences. For example, a user in Spain searching in Spanish should see the Spanish version of your site, while a user in the US searching in English should see the English version.
  • Proper implementation improves organic visibility and user experience in international markets. This leads to higher engagement and conversion rates.
  • For instance, a global e-commerce store can use hreflang to show different product prices and descriptions based on the user's country. Similarly, a healthcare provider can offer content in multiple languages to cater to diverse patient populations.

Hreflang isn't the only way to target specific regions. You can also use ccTLDs (country code Top-Level Domains) like ".uk" for the United Kingdom or ".de" for Germany. Server location is another factor, but it's less reliable. While server location can influence which version of a site a user sees, it's not a direct signal to search engines about your intended audience for a specific page. Relying solely on server location can be problematic because a user might be physically located in one country but prefer to browse in another language or region. Hreflang, on the other hand, is an explicit instruction to search engines about your content's targeting. When used together, server location can provide a secondary signal, but hreflang remains the definitive method for communicating your multilingual strategy.

Hreflang is best when you have the same content in multiple languages or variations for different regions. ccTLDs are ideal if you have separate websites for each country, offering a strong, country-specific brand identity. Server location alone isn't enough; use it with hreflang for better results, as it can offer a supplementary signal.

Implementing Hreflang: Step-by-Step Guide

Did you know that incorrect hreflang implementation can be worse than no hreflang at all? Let's walk through the steps to get it right.

This section provides a step-by-step guide to implementing hreflang attributes on your multilingual website. We will cover the essential methods and syntax to ensure search engines correctly interpret your language and regional targeting.

There are three primary methods for implementing hreflang:

  • HTML <link> tags: This is the most common method. You place <link> tags in the <head> section of your HTML code. Each tag specifies the URL of an alternate language version of the page. This method is suitable for most websites.

    <link rel="alternate" href="https://example.com/en-gb/" hreflang="en-GB" />
    <link rel="alternate" href="https://example.com/de-de/" hreflang="de-DE" />
    
  • HTTP Headers: This method is useful for non-HTML files like PDFs. You include the hreflang information in the HTTP header of the response. This can be a bit more technical but essential for documents. For example, if you have a PDF brochure in German, you'd add a header like this to the server's response for that PDF:

    Link: <https://example.com/de-de/document.pdf>; rel="alternate"; hreflang="de-DE", <https://example.com/en-gb/document.pdf>; rel="alternate"; hreflang="en-GB"
    

    This tells search engines about the German and English versions of that specific PDF.

  • XML Sitemaps: You can also specify hreflang attributes within your XML sitemap. This is a good option for large websites as it keeps all the information centralized. However, it can be more complex to manage because you need to ensure your sitemap is always up-to-date with every change to your multilingual content. If you add a new language version, you have to remember to update the sitemap, which can be easy to forget on large sites.

    <url>
     <loc>https://example.com/en-gb/</loc>
     <xhtml:link 
      rel="alternate" 
      hreflang="de-DE" 
      href="https://example.com/de-de/"/>
     <xhtml:link 
      rel="alternate" 
      hreflang="en-GB" 
      href="https://example.com/en-gb/"/>
    </url>
    

Choosing the right method depends on your website's size, content types, and technical capabilities. HTML tags are generally preferred for ease of use, while XML sitemaps are beneficial for larger sites but require careful maintenance.

Hreflang values consist of a language code (ISO 639-1) and an optional region code (ISO 3166-1 Alpha 2). For example:

  • en specifies English.
  • en-GB specifies English as spoken in Great Britain.
  • es-ES specifies Spanish as spoken in Spain.
  • fr-CA specifies French as spoken in Canada.

You can also use x-default for language-neutral pages or fallback pages. This tells search engines to show this version to users when no other language version is appropriate.

Each page should include a self-referential hreflang tag. This tag points to the page itself and tells search engines that this page is the correct version for the specified language and region. This is crucial because it confirms the page's own targeting and helps search engines understand its place within the hreflang network.

Omitting self-referential tags can confuse search engines and negatively impact your SEO. It ensures search engines understand the language and region targeting of each page.

Here’s how it looks in HTML:

<link rel="alternate" href="https://example.com/en-gb/" hreflang="en-GB" />

Common Hreflang Mistakes and How to Avoid Them

Did you know that even a tiny mistake in your hreflang implementation can lead to big SEO problems? Let's explore common hreflang errors and how to avoid them.

Return tags are essential for proper hreflang implementation. They confirm the relationship between different language versions of a page. Without them, search engines might ignore your hreflang tags altogether.

  • What are return tags? Return tags are hreflang attributes that create a two-way link between language versions. If page A (English) links to page B (Spanish) with hreflang, page B must also link back to page A.
  • Consequences of missing return tags: Google might disregard your hreflang annotations if return tags are missing. This can lead to incorrect language targeting and potential ranking penalties.
  • How to identify and fix missing return tags: Use SEO tools like Ahrefs or SEMrush to crawl your site and identify hreflang errors. Manually check your code to ensure each page links back to all other language versions.
  • Best practices for reciprocal links: Ensure every language version of a page includes a return link to every other language version. This creates a web of interconnected pages that search engines can easily understand.

Using the wrong language and region codes can confuse search engines. This leads to users seeing the wrong language version of your website. Accuracy is critical.

  • Impact of incorrect codes: If you use en-UK instead of en-GB for British English, search engines may not correctly target users in the United Kingdom. This can reduce your website's effectiveness in specific regions.
  • Common errors: Common mistakes include using outdated codes, mixing up languages, or not differentiating between similar regions. For example, using es for all Spanish-speaking countries instead of es-ES for Spain and es-MX for Mexico. Another common mix-up is using en-AU for New Zealand when en-NZ is the correct code.
  • Tools for validating codes: Use tools like the Hreflang Tag Testing Tool to validate your language and region codes. These tools verify that your codes are correct and match the ISO 639-1 and ISO 3166-1 Alpha 2 standards.
  • Tips for maintaining accuracy: Keep a spreadsheet of all your language and region codes. Regularly audit your website to ensure consistency and accuracy in your hreflang values.

Conflicting signals can arise when your hreflang implementation is inconsistent. This can confuse search engines and negatively impact your SEO.

  • What are conflicting signals? Conflicting signals occur when you use different hreflang values in your HTML tags, HTTP headers, and XML sitemaps. For example, a page might specify en-GB in the HTML but en-US in the XML sitemap. This creates a contradiction that search engines can't resolve.
  • How to identify and resolve conflicting signals: Use SEO tools to audit your hreflang implementation. Manually review your code and sitemaps to ensure consistency. For instance, Ahrefs' Site Audit can flag hreflang inconsistencies across different parts of your site.
  • Best practices for consistency: Choose one method for implementing hreflang and stick to it. If you use multiple methods, ensure they are all consistent and up-to-date.

Validating Hreflang Implementation: Tools and Techniques

Is your multilingual website truly reaching its global audience? Validating your hreflang implementation is key to ensuring search engines understand your site's structure.

Google Search Console (GSC) is your first line of defense. It helps you spot hreflang errors and warnings directly from Google.

  • GSC provides reports that highlight issues like missing return tags or incorrect language codes. Regularly check these reports to prioritize fixes. You can find these under the "Indexing" section, specifically the "Pages" report, which can sometimes flag hreflang issues, or by using the "URL Inspection tool" for individual pages.
  • The URL Inspection tool lets you examine individual pages. It confirms whether Google correctly interprets your hreflang tags.
  • Consistently monitor your hreflang performance in GSC. This proactive approach helps you catch and resolve issues before they impact your SEO.

Several third-party tools can validate your hreflang implementation. These tools often provide insights beyond what Google Search Console offers.

  • Specific Tools: Tools like Screaming Frog SEO Spider (paid, but with a free trial) offer comprehensive site crawls that can specifically identify hreflang errors. Sitebulb is another excellent option that provides detailed hreflang reports. For online validation, Merj's Hreflang Checker is a popular free tool.
  • These tools offer features like comprehensive site crawls and detailed reports on hreflang inconsistencies. For example, Screaming Frog can flag pages with missing return tags, incorrect language codes, or inconsistent hreflang annotations across different implementation methods.
  • Some validators identify issues that GSC might miss, offering a more thorough audit. For instance, a tool might identify a broken link within an hreflang tag that GSC's broader crawl might not flag as a specific hreflang error.
  • Integrate these tools into your workflow for continuous monitoring. This ensures your hreflang setup remains accurate over time.

Don't underestimate the power of a manual audit. This hands-on approach ensures accuracy and consistency in your hreflang implementation.

  • Create a checklist for your manual audits. This should include checking for return tags, correct language and region codes, and conflicting signals.
  • Use browser developer tools to inspect hreflang tags on individual pages. This helps you verify the implementation firsthand.
  • Document and track any issues you find during manual audits. This ensures you address every problem systematically.

Advanced Hreflang Strategies: Optimizing for Specific Scenarios

Did you know that tailoring your hreflang strategy to specific scenarios can significantly boost your international SEO performance? Let's dive into advanced techniques that go beyond basic implementation.

One powerful strategy involves targeting specific dialects or regional variations of a language. For example, you might want to differentiate between English as spoken in the United States (en-US), Canada (en-CA), and Australia (en-AU).

  • Use specific hreflang tags to target these regional variations. This ensures users see content tailored to their dialect and cultural preferences.
  • Differentiate pages with similar content but distinct regional focuses. A retail company might offer slightly different product selections or pricing based on the target region.
  • Optimize content and keywords for specific regional variations. For instance, a financial services company might use different terminology for investment products in the UK versus the US.
  • Establish clear guidelines for managing multiple regional versions of your website. This includes content governance and version control to maintain consistency. For example, guidelines might specify:
    • Content Ownership: Who is responsible for updating content for each region?
    • Translation Workflow: How are new content and updates translated and reviewed?
    • Regional Content Adaptation: What level of localization is required (e.g., currency, units of measurement, cultural references)?
    • URL Structure: How are regional URLs managed (e.g., subdirectories, subdomains)?
    • Hreflang Maintenance: Who ensures hreflang tags are updated whenever content changes?

Hreflang and Programmable SEO: Automating for Efficiency

Hreflang implementation on a multilingual website can be a game changer. Did you know that automating this process can save significant time and reduce errors, especially for large websites?

Programmable SEO can automate hreflang generation, making managing multilingual websites more efficient. By writing scripts, you can dynamically create hreflang tags, ensuring accuracy and consistency across all pages.

  • Using scripting languages like Python or JavaScript, you can automate the creation of hreflang tags. For instance, a script can crawl your website, identify all language versions of a page, and generate the appropriate hreflang tags.
  • APIs can fetch language and region codes, ensuring accurate hreflang values. For example, a script could use the Google Translate API to identify the language of a page by sending the page's content to the API. The API would then return the detected language code, which your script could use to construct the correct hreflang tag. Implementing dynamic hreflang based on user location enhances user experience. By detecting a user's language and region preferences, you can serve the most relevant content. This is a further step in automation, making the process even more sophisticated.

  • Server-side scripting can implement dynamic hreflang based on user location. When a user visits your website, the server detects their language and region preferences using browser settings and IP addresses.
  • Based on the user's location, the server dynamically generates hreflang tags. This ensures that users always see the correct language version of your website.
  • Privacy and data security must be considered when using user location data for hreflang implementation. Always obtain user consent and comply with data protection regulations like GDPR. To obtain consent, you might use a cookie banner or a clear opt-in mechanism before tracking location. For data protection, anonymize IP addresses where possible and only store necessary data, ensuring secure storage and clear data retention policies.
